**Investigators continue to scour the Algarve region for clues on the 18th anniversary of her disappearance.**
Search efforts to locate Madeleine McCann resumed in Portugal as authorities dedicate a third day to the investigation. Madeleine, who was just three when she vanished from her family's apartment in Praia da Luz in May 2007, remains one of the most notable missing persons cases worldwide. Teams of German and Portuguese investigators are currently searching a 21 square kilometer (8.1 square mile) area, which lies between the location of her last known whereabouts and properties linked to Christian Brückner, the primary suspect in the case.
Brückner, a 48-year-old currently serving a prison sentence in Germany for an unrelated crime, has been under scrutiny since 2020, when German authorities identified him as a suspect. While he has denied any involvement in McCann’s disappearance, German police suspect him of murder, whereas British authorities continue to approach the case as a missing persons investigation. Despite extensive searches, including the use of diggers and specialized equipment, no significant findings have surfaced.
As the 18th anniversary of Madeleine's disappearance approached last month, her parents, Kate and Gerry McCann, reiterated their commitment to pursuing new leads until every avenue has been explored. They have opted not to comment during the ongoing investigation, as the search focuses on areas where Brückner was known to frequent. A European warrant has been issued, enabling German authorities to conduct searches on private properties in the region.
